Detailsinfo

A vulnerability was found in Acer Connect M6E 5G Portable WiFi Router up to M6E_AI_1.00.000019 and classified as critical. This issue affects the function popen of the component ai_cmd Utility. The manipulation with an unknown input leads to a debug code vulnerability. Using CWE to declare the problem leads to CWE-489. The product is deployed to unauthorized actors with debugging code still enabled or active, which can create unintended entry points or expose sensitive information. Impacted is confidentiality, integrity, and availability. The summary by CVE is:

The ai_cmd utility executes with full root permissions. It pipes socket inputs directly to popen(), paving the way for unauthenticated users to execute arbitrary root commands.

The weakness was disclosed by Ta-Lun Yen. It is possible to read the advisory at community.acer.com. The identification of this vulnerability is CVE-2026-49188 since 05/28/2026. The exploitation is known to be easy. The attack needs to be initiated within the local network. No form of authentication is needed for a successful exploitation. Technical details of the vulnerability are known, but there is no available exploit. The pricing for an exploit might be around USD $0-$5k at the moment (estimation calculated on 06/04/2026).

There is no information about possible countermeasures known. It may be suggested to replace the affected object with an alternative product.
